
The BBC reported that Ofsted had criticised Wolverhampton’s RE – in a report to Wolverhampton SACRE, Oftsed had said that the city’s religious education was not sufficient to prepare young people for adult life in such a diverse and multicultural community.
The BBC then approached the DfE for a response, and reports that they stated that schools are responsible for the delivery of religious education, and quotes a DfE spokesperson who notes “We provide support for RE teaching, including offering a £10,000 bursary for RE trainee teachers.”
